`
icarusli
  • 浏览: 531154 次
  • 性别: Icon_minigender_1
  • 来自: 广州
社区版块
存档分类
最新评论

当文件系统变因为Detected aborted journal时filesystem read-only的解决方法

 
阅读更多

真麻烦,一个机器有4个7T的存储中有二个存储有问题,用fsck修复了三次,都没有反应。使用使用着就提示下面的出错

#dmesg

EXT3-fs error (device sdh1): ext3_journal_start_sb: Detected aborted journal
Remounting filesystem read-only
EXT3-fs error (device sdh1): ext3_lookup: unlinked inode 67584015 in dir #6758401

然后使用着那个挂的分区就变成只读read-only.

后来找到了e2fsck,还是蛮不错的。最少他能修复.

#umount  /dev/sdg1
#e2fsck       -y          /dev/sdg1

e2fsck 1.39 (29-May-2006)
/data: recovering journal
/data contains a file system with errors, check forced.
Pass 1: Checking inodes, blocks, and sizes
Inode 286556161, i_size is 512000, should be 520192.  Fix? yes

Inode 286556161, i_blocks is 984, should be 1024.  Fix? yes

Pass 2: Checking directory structure
Entry ‘[M-fM-^IM-^QM-eM-^EM-^KM-gM-^NM-^KM-oM-<M-^MM-gM->M-^NM-eM-^FM-^[M-fM-4M-;M-fM-^MM-^IM-hM-^PM-(M-hM->M->M-eM-'M-^FM-eM-.M-^^M-eM-=M-^U].Ace.In.The.Hole.2005.DVDRip.XviD-LAJH.AC3.CD-1.avi’ in /mldonkey1/M-fM-^IM-^QM-eM-^EM-^KM-gM-^NM-^KM-oM-<M-^MM-gM->M-^NM-eM-^FM-^[M-fM-4M-;M-fM-^MM-^IM-hM-^PM-(M-hM->M->M-eM-’M-^FM-eM-.M-^^M-eM-=M-^U (820150293) has deleted/unused inode 820150302.  Clear? yes

Problem in HTREE directory inode 286556161: node (122) has bad min hash
Problem in HTREE directory inode 286556161: node (122) referenced twice
Problem in HTREE directory inode 286556161: node (123) referenced twice
Problem in HTREE directory inode 286556161: node (124) referenced twice
Invalid HTREE directory inode 286556161 (/rss/xinhuanet/video/20092).  Clear? yes
 

 

这样,但1T的文件大约需要1个小时。。。我花了6个小时才检查修复完6T .

象这样的文件系统坏,出现问题,要从二个方面入手,一个是软件,一个是硬件。

1.查看日志,dmesg和tail -f /var/log/messages
2.要看日志检查相关的内容和软硬件
3.还没有结果就google看看有没有人和你一样出现这个问题。看看别人是怎么处理。
4.换硬件。比如RAID卡之类。

分享到:
评论

相关推荐

    Detected memory leaks简单检测方法

    - 使用此方法时需确保是在Debug模式下进行,因为Release模式下的编译器优化可能会影响断点的准确性。 - 在调试完成后,务必移除设置断点的代码,以免影响程序的正常运行。 - 此方法虽然简单有效,但对于复杂的应用...

    centos7_XFS_报Corruption of in-memory data detected错误.docx

    在Linux系统中,CentOS 7使用XFS文件系统可能会遇到一种特定的错误:“Corruption of in-memory data detected”。这个错误通常表示系统检测到了内存中的数据损坏,这可能是因为不正常关机、硬件故障或者软件问题...

    运行UG提示Fatal error detected unable to continue的解决方法

    当看到“运行UG提示Fatal error detected unable to continue”的错误信息时,首先需要了解的是,这表明UG软件在启动过程中遇到了一个不可恢复的严重错误。这个错误可能是由于软件与操作系统的不兼容、某个关键文件...

    解决IDEA不支持带BOM的UTF-8编码文件,使支持

    压缩包内包含 ecj-4.6.2.jar 和 Util.class两个文件 使用说明: 1. 如果你的IDEA是2017.2.2版本,那么直接把ecj-4.6.2.jar放到你的IDEA安装目录下lib文件夹中替换原文件即可 2. 如果你是其他版本的IDEA,那么用压缩...

    开机提示USB-Device-over-current-status-Detected后关机1.doc

    ### 开机提示“USB Device Over Current Status Detected”后的解决方案及电脑性能优化方法 #### 核心问题解析 本文主要探讨的是计算机启动时遇到的问题——**开机提示“USB Device Over Current Status Detected”...

    git remote: warning: Large files detected.解决方案

    - 当你尝试提交并推送包含大型文件的更改时,可能会收到“Large files detected”的警告信息。 - 查看最近的提交历史,确定哪个提交包含了过大的文件。 2. **查找正常提交的ID**: - 打开Eclipse中的Git视图。 ...

    squashfs2.2-r2.tar.gz

    SQUASHFS 2.2 - A squashed read-only filesystem for Linux Copyright 2005 Phillip Lougher (phillip@lougher.demon.co.uk) Released under the GPL licence (version 2 or later). Welcome to Squashfs ...

    DELL-服务器系统提示错误解决的若干办法.doc

    ### DELL服务器系统提示错误解决方法详解 #### 一、概述 在日常使用DELL服务器的过程中,用户可能会遇到各种各样的系统错误提示。这些错误信息不仅会影响服务器的正常运行,还可能导致数据丢失或其他严重后果。...

    squashfs1.3r3.tar.gz

    SQUASHFS 1.3r3 - A squashed read-only filesystem for Linux Copyright 2004 Phillip Lougher (phillip@lougher.demon.co.uk) Released under the GPL licence (version 2 or later). Squashfs is currently ...

    解决报错heap corruption detected after normal block.zip

    在编程过程中,尤其是在C语言和使用Visual C++(VC)编译器的环境中,"heap corruption detected after normal block"是一个常见的错误提示,它通常表明在程序执行时内存堆出现了损坏。这个错误通常与动态内存分配(如...

    ST-Link V4.6.0最新版本old st link firmware detected STLinkisnotinDFU

    转载至ST link官方链接 官方是免费下载的,因此不应该所需积分下载,这里动态调分设置为不允许 ...如果第二次打开Keil找不到STlink是系统安装的问题,重新安装这个setup安装包然后选择repair即可。

    Fluent中常见报错及解决办法

    解决方法是将包含文件的路径全部改为英文,确保无中文字符,并确保 Fluent 已被添加到全局环境变量中。 2. **读入网格时,error:File has wrong dimensions(2)**: - 这个错误意味着 Fluent 无法识别文件的维度,...

    git fatal detected dubious ownership in repository 的解决方法.rar

    开发案列优质学习资料资源工具与案列应用场景开发文档教程资料

    bin文件安装解决方法

    ### bin文件安装解决方法 ...当遇到bin文件安装失败的问题时,通过更改系统的默认shell为支持的版本(通常是bash)即可解决。此外,了解不同shell之间的区别、查阅官方文档以及利用社区资源也是解决问题的有效途径。

    USB Device Over Current Status Detected维修思路

    这个问题通常表现为系统提示“USB Device Over Current Status Detected! System will Shut Down After 15 Second!”随后电脑会在15秒后自动关机。这种情况往往是由于跳线设置不当或USB接口发生短路所导致的。下面将...

    JNA方式调用dll报错:A fatal error has been detected by the Java Runtime Environment:

    当出现"A fatal error has been detected by the Java Runtime Environment"这样的错误时,通常意味着在运行时发生了严重的问题,可能是由于内存溢出、无效的指针引用或其他系统级别的异常。 这个问题可能源于以下...

    centos安装kettle运行kitchen.sh时报no libwebkitgtk,安装libwebkitgtk需要的依赖rpm包

    centos安装kettle,运行kitchen.sh时报WARNING: no libwebkitgtk-1.0 detected, some features will be unavailable,整理了安装libwebkitgtk相关的依赖包共44个rpm,基本比较全了,因各操作系统环境不同,如还有...

    Vue — 报错:Duplicate keys detected: ‘892834eb-a50c-488c-83ea-cc23f05e2875’. This may cause an update

    今天启动项目,测试时,发现一个报错:Duplicate keys detected: ‘892834eb-a50c-488c-83ea-cc23f05e2875’. This may cause an update。具体如下: 问题:使用Element UI的Tree 树形控件出现问题。 上网查了一下...

    VC运行库安装程序(x86 x64 2005~2013)

    - 如果你的系统是64位的,应同时安装x86和x64版本,因为某些应用程序可能需要32位版本的运行库。 - 安装顺序通常并不重要,但由于依赖关系,如果遇到错误,可能需要按发布时间顺序安装。 - 有些运行库可能已经是系统...

    libwebkitgtk-3.0-0_2.4.11-3_amd64.deb

    libwebkitgtk-3.0-0_2.4.11-3_amd64.deb, 解决部分应用无法安装问题, 解决deepin安装需要

Global site tag (gtag.js) - Google Analytics